Leather Glove Care: Tips for Longevity
To maximize the duration of your skin gloves, consistent care is vital. After each use, dust them with a damp cloth to remove grime. For intensive cleaning, use a skin soap specifically designed for handwear, following the brand's instructions. Conditioning your mitts every several times with a good skin conditioner will keep them flexible and protect splitting. Store more info your skin handwear flat on a rack or suspend them with a cushioned hanger to preserve their structure.
